免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app外包开发技巧

标题:App外包开发技巧:原理和详细介绍

导语:在当今时代,许多公司和创业者选择外包app开发,这样能够节约时间和资源。然而,要成功地外包app开发,你需要了解一些关键的技巧。本文将详细介绍app外包开发的原理和一些技巧,帮助你顺利进行外包开发。

一、外包开发的原理

1. 理解外包开发的定义和目的:外包开发是将项目的一部分或全部工作交给外部企业或个人完成。该方法常用于满足时间、资源或技能方面的需求。

2. 确定外包开发的优势和劣势:外包开发的优势包括节约成本、节约时间、专业技能以及更好的资源利用等。然而,劣势也是存在的,比如沟通不畅、质量控制问题等。

3. 选择合适的外包伙伴:选择一家可靠的外包伙伴非常重要。考虑其经验、技能、口碑等因素,并与众多候选人进行仔细比较,以确保找到最适合你的合作伙伴。

二、外包开发的技巧

1. 深入了解项目需求:在外包开发之前,确保你对项目需求有一个清晰的了解。尽可能详细地描述功能和设计要求,提供示例和参考资料,这样可以减少误解和沟通障碍。

2. 确定沟通方式和频率:不论你选择与外包伙伴通过电子邮件、在线聊天还是定期会议进行沟通,都需要明确沟通方式和频率。保持定期交流,及时解决问题和调整进度。

3. 建立良好的合作关系:与外包伙伴保持良好的合作关系非常重要。建立起相互尊重、互惠互利的合作关系,可以促进项目的顺利开展,提高工作效率。

4. 确保项目质量控制:在外包开发过程中,对项目质量的控制至关重要。制定评估和测试计划,确保外包伙伴按照要求完成项目,并及时发现和解决问题。

5. 签订明确的合同和协议:在开始外包开发之前,应与外包伙伴签署明确的合同和协议。明确双方的权利和义务,以保证项目顺利进行并解决合作过程中的潜在问题。

三、案例分析:外包开发的成功实践

1. 外包开发案例一:小型应用程序

- 项目描述:一个简单的信息展示应用程序,包含少量功能和页面。

- 外包开发流程:明确项目需求、选择合适的外包伙伴、定期沟通、及时测试和验收。

- 成功要素:沟通清晰、明确并满足需求、制定合理的时间表。

2. 外包开发案例二:大型应用程序

- 项目描述:一个复杂的社交媒体应用程序,包含多种功能和复杂的用户交互。

- 外包开发流程:详细传达需求、选择具有丰富经验的外包伙伴、进行详细的需求分析和原型设计、定期沟通和演示、持续测试和质量控制。

- 成功要素:明确需求、良好的沟通、模块化开发、严格的测试和质量管控。

结语:通过本文的介绍,你应该对app外包开发的原理和技巧有了更深入的了解。外包开发可以为你节约时间和资源,并提供专业技能和资源的支持。记住,在选择外包伙伴并实施外包项目时,遵循正确的原则和技巧,将使你的外包开发取得成功。


相关知识:
山西生活类app开发技术
随着移动互联网的普及,生活类APP的需求也越来越大。山西生活类APP是一个集合了山西本地生活信息的应用程序。它可以提供给用户生活服务、购物、美食、旅游、交通、医疗、教育等各种信息,让用户在山西生活更加便捷、舒适。本文将介绍山西生活类APP的开发技术。一、需
2024-01-10
如何避免app开发道路上那些坑
随着移动互联网的发展,越来越多的企业和开发者开始涉足app开发领域。然而,在app开发的道路上,也有许多坑需要避免。本文将从技术、设计和市场等多个方面,介绍如何避免app开发道路上的坑。一、技术方面1.选择合适的技术栈在app开发中,选择合适的技术栈是非常
2024-01-10
html开发原生app
HTML是一种标记语言,用于创建网页。虽然它通常被用于开发网页,但HTML也可以用于开发原生移动应用。在本文中,我将为您介绍HTML开发原生移动应用的原理和详细步骤。要将HTML应用转换为原生移动应用,我们需要使用Cordova或React Native等
2023-07-14
app开发登录接口
在现代的应用程序中,登录接口是非常常见的功能之一。它是用户与应用之间的桥梁,可以确保用户能够登陆,并访问应用的各种功能。这篇文章将向你介绍app开发中的登录接口。登录接口的原理在任何应用程序中,用户都必须先注册,才能够使用相应的功能。注册包括生成一个唯一的
2023-06-29
app开发公司大全
随着智能手机的普及,应用程序也变得越来越重要。在这个数字时代,随处可见的应用程序,让人类生活和工作变得更加简单、方便。针对这个市场,越来越多的公司都开始尝试开发应用程序,对于初学者而言,如何选择一家靠谱的应用程序开发公司,就显得尤为重要。本文将对市场上目前
2023-06-29
android app网站怎么开发的
要开发一个Android应用程序网站,您需要掌握以下的关键信息:1. Android应用程序的开发语言Android应用程序的开发语言有多种选择,包括Java,C++和Kotlin。 Java是最常见的语言,而Kotlin是一种较新的语言,因为它在功能和语
2023-05-06